Disability Action is a dynamic and thriving charity committed to improving the lives of individuals with disabilities across Northern Ireland. They provide a wide range of services and support to empower people with disabilities in employment, education, advocacy, and more, helping them live independently and participate fully in society.

The ONSIDE Evolution Programme is a cross-border initiative that supports disabled people and carers to become more connected. The programme works across Northern Ireland and the border counties of Ireland and will support thousands of disabled people and carers to increase their confidence, build digital skills, and participate more fully in community life.

The primary focus of this role is to ensure that the ONSIDE Evolution Programme, led by Disability Action, delivers measurable impact while maintaining the highest standards of financial governance, accountability, and compliance. The Finance Officer will work in a partnership-based environment, supporting delivery across multiple organisations and jurisdictions, and will also support the wider finance team with ad hoc duties.
